According to the gideon v. wainwright case, what was gideon denied during his court proceedings ?
Sonbull [250]

Answer:

At trial, Gideon appeared in court without an attorney. In open court, he asked the judge to appoint counsel for him because he could not afford an attorney. The trial judge denied Gideon’s request because Florida law only permitted appointment of counsel for poor defendants charged with capital offenses.

Actual performance is equal to tender of performance
Serhud [2]
A consultant was alleged to be in material breach of a consultancy contract for refusing to supply his services. He responded to a material breach notice by stating that he was willing to perform. However, the Court of Appeal held that this was insufficient to remedy the breach (Bains v Arunvill Capital Limited).(According to the court, actual performance, rather than an indication of a willingness to perform, is required to remedy a material breach of contract.
